Price was a factor, but only as it relates to features and build quality, ensuring each pick provides a worthwhile investment for its intended use.Factors to Consider When Choosing Patio Heater Propane
Choosing the right patio heater propane involves understanding several key factors. Power output determines how large an area the heater can warm effectively, so consider your outdoor space size. Safety features like auto shut-off and protective covers can prevent accidents but may increase cost. Ease of use, including mobility and ignition systems, impacts how convenient the heater is for regular use. Additionally, weather resistance and fuel efficiency are important for durability and ongoing expenses. Finally, design and aesthetic compatibility should match your outdoor decor to create a cohesive look.Power and Coverage Area
BTU ratings directly influence how much space a patio heater can warm. Higher BTU models, like those in this roundup, can heat larger areas but tend to consume more propane. Choosing a heater with sufficient capacity ensures your outdoor space remains comfortable without over- or under-heating, which can waste fuel or leave parts of your patio cold. Be sure to measure your area and match it to the heater’s specified coverage for optimal results.
Portability and Size
Wheels and lightweight designs make moving a heater easier, especially if you like to change your outdoor layout or store it during off-seasons. However, portable models may sacrifice some stability or require more frequent refueling due to their design. Larger, stationary heaters often provide more power and durability but are less versatile. Think about your space and how often you’ll need to relocate the heater when choosing size and mobility features.
Safety Features
Safety should be a top priority, especially with propane heaters. Features such as auto shut-off if tipped over, protective covers, and flame supervision systems reduce risk and improve peace of mind. Premium models typically include these extras, but they come with a higher price tag. Balance safety with cost, and consider whether additional features are worth the investment for your outdoor environment.
Weather Resistance and Durability
Outdoor heaters face the elements, so weather-resistant finishes and protective covers extend lifespan and maintain appearance. Look for models with CSA certification or similar safety standards for added assurance. Proper maintenance and storage, such as using covers during winter, can also prolong your heater’s life. Opting for weather-resistant features is especially important if you plan to leave the heater outdoors year-round.
Design and Aesthetics
The visual style of your patio heater can complement your outdoor decor. Pyramid, round table, and sleek modern designs vary in space efficiency and visual impact. While functionality is key, a heater that matches your aesthetic preferences can enhance your outdoor ambiance. Consider how much space you have and whether the heater’s style aligns with your overall outdoor design.
Frequently Asked Questions
How much propane does a typical patio heater use in an hour?
The propane consumption depends on the heater’s BTU output and how high the flame is set. For example, a 50,000 BTU heater may use roughly 1.2 to 1.5 pounds of propane per hour at maximum setting. This means fuel costs and refill frequency vary with usage, so choosing a model with a suitable BTU rating for your space can help manage ongoing expenses. Always check the manufacturer’s specifications for more precise estimates.
Are patio heaters propane safe to use around children and pets?
Propane heaters can be safe if used correctly, but safety precautions are necessary around children and pets. Ensure the heater has safety features like tip-over shut-off and proper shielding. Always operate the heater on a stable, level surface and keep flammable materials away. Never leave a lit heater unattended, and use protective covers when not in use to prevent accidental contact. Proper maintenance and following safety guidelines significantly reduce risks.

What’s the difference between pyramid and round table patio heaters?
Pyramid heaters are taller and often feature a flame visible through glass tubes, providing a dramatic visual effect and efficient heat distribution. Round table heaters tend to be more compact, blending seamlessly into patio furniture setups and offering easier placement in smaller spaces. Your choice depends on your aesthetic preferences, space constraints, and whether you prioritize visual appeal or portability.
